Smart Controls for Effortless Operation

The H3TS+ prioritizes ease of use through intuitive controls, including a joystick, remote, and touchpad. These options allow users to navigate seamlessly without assistance, while built-in air conditioning and massage functions add layers of convenience. A single button activates the electric folding joint, enabling quick storage or transport—perfect for fitting into car trunks or small spaces.

Adapting to Diverse Terrains

Traditional manual wheelchairs struggle with uneven surfaces like slopes, speed bumps, or grassy areas. The H3TS+ addresses this with a robust electric motor delivering up to 6 km/h, ensuring smooth traversal across various urban environments. Its durable tires and reinforced frame provide stability,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or use.
